A special highlight of the Student Research Hub is the cool roof terrace, where you can enjoy study breaks with a great view.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Universit\u00e4tsstrasse 7, 1010 Vienna<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h3><\/h3>\n<h3>Where should you definitely go for inspiration?<\/h3>\n<h2><strong>Botanical Garden<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/blog.univie.ac.at\/relaunch\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/20190426_Botanischer_Garten_C_Lisa_Lugerbauer_022.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-medium wp-image-15893 alignright\" src=\"https:\/\/blog.univie.ac.at\/relaunch\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/20190426_Botanischer_Garten_C_Lisa_Lugerbauer_022-300x199.jpg\" alt=\"Botanischer Garten\" width=\"300\" height=\"199\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og.univie.ac.at\/relaunch\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/20190426_Botanischer_Garten_C_Lisa_Lugerbauer_022-300x199.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og.univie.ac.at\/relaunch\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/20190426_Botanischer_Garten_C_Lisa_Lugerbauer_022-1024x678.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/blog.univie.ac.at\/relaunch\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/20190426_Botanischer_Garten_C_Lisa_Lugerbauer_022-768x509.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og.univie.ac.at\/relaunch\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/20190426_Botanischer_Garten_C_Lisa_Lugerbauer_022-1536x1017.jpg 1536w, https:\/\/blog.univie.ac.at\/relaunch\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/10\/20190426_Botanischer_Garten_C_Lisa_Lugerbauer_022-2048x1356.jpg 2048w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/a>Lots of greenery, idyllic and peaceful \u2013 these words probably best describe the <a href=\"https:\/\/botanischergarten.univie.ac.at\/en\/\">Botanical Garden of the University of Vienna<\/a>. You will find a wide variety of plant species there, from native plants and exotic specialities to rare and endangered species. Fun fact: Hardly anywhere else can you find such a variety of cactuses outside of glasshouses. The Garden has been in existence since 1754 and is now used for various research projects and courses at the University of Vienna. <a href=\"https:\/\/botanischergarten.univie.ac.at\/en\/the-garden\/activities\/conservation\/\">Species conservation<\/a> is also a top priority: Species at risk of extinction grow in semi-natural habitats. Even some animals can be found in the Botanical Garden: You can observe wild bees and various bird species there.<\/p>\n<p>A leisurely stroll is a great way to forget the stress of everyday life.
